Mattel, Inc. disclosed this layoff in an official WARN (Worker Adjustment and Retraining Notification) notice recorded by the CA state workforce agency on November 13, 2025. The notice covers 89 employees in Continental Blvd El Segundo, CA (Los Angeles County), with the layoff effective January 12, 2026.

That is roughly 3% of the 3,000 people Mattel, Inc. employs.

LayoffTalk has tracked 8 layoff events at Mattel, Inc. since April 2023, including 379 jobs documented in official WARN filings, with 4 additional events known from news reporting.
